I have spent considerable time trying out different makes of panties. Mostly about what kind of woman's panties are most comfortable to wear on a daily basis.
I have boiled it down to three makes and types of briefs. I am a size 35 waist and weigh 183lbs.
The best is
Jockey traditional high fit waist brief 1372 size 7
Really comfortable and has sufficient room and won't ride up
Second is Vanity Fair Ravissant number 15712 size 6
More room and won't ride up and best feeling nylon
Third is Bali brief microfiber style 803J size 6/7 L.
Slightly snug less room but doesn't ride up either
When shopping for the Jockey I asked the SA what size she thought I would wear, she said 7. I purchased a 5 6 and 7. She was so correct, 7 it is. I say this to not be afraid to ask the SAs advice. Good shopping.
